Who Is Steve Kazee?
Steve Kazee is an American actor and singer whose career has included Broadway, television and film. He became particularly well known for his performance as Guy in the stage musical Once, a role that earned him the Tony Award for Best Performance by an Actor in a Leading Role in a Musical.
His Broadway career helped establish him as a respected performer, but Kazee later broadened his work into television. He has appeared in several well-known series, including Shameless, Nashville, The Walking Dead, Blindspot, NCIS and other television productions.

How Many Episodes of The Rookie Does Steve Kazee Appear In?
Kazee has been credited as Jason Wyler in five episodes of The Rookie.
His appearances are spread across three different seasons:
- Season 4, Episode 9 — “Breakdown”
- Season 4, Episode 10 — “Heart Beat”
- Season 4, Episode 11 — “End Game”
- Season 6, Episode 10 — “Escape Plan”
- Season 7, Episode 5 — “Til Death”
This pattern is important because Kazee has never been positioned as a regular member of the show’s main ensemble. Instead, Jason has returned when the writers have needed to revisit Bailey’s past or introduce additional conflict into her personal storyline.
His most recent credited appearance came in Season 7, making Jason’s storyline one that has periodically resurfaced rather than running continuously.

Steve Kazee and Jenna Dewan’s Real-Life Relationship
The casting becomes even more interesting because Kazee and Dewan are partners away from the show.
Dewan and Kazee first crossed paths in 2012 when Dewan saw Kazee perform in the Broadway production of Once. At the time, Dewan was married to Channing Tatum, and the two did not begin a romantic relationship.
Years later, after Dewan and Tatum separated, Dewan and Kazee reconnected. Their relationship became public in 2018.
The couple became engaged in February 2020 and later welcomed two children together.
Their son, Callum, was born in March 2020. Their daughter, Rhiannon, was born in June 2024.

Steve Kazee’s Broadway Success
Although many viewers know Kazee from television, Broadway remains a defining part of his career.
His major breakthrough came with Once, the musical adaptation of the acclaimed film. Kazee played Guy, a musician whose relationship with a fellow musician forms the emotional center of the story.
His performance received widespread recognition and ultimately earned him a Tony Award.
The success of Once also helped establish Kazee as a performer capable of moving between acting and singing. The production’s cast recording received major recognition as well.

Steve Kazee’s Television Career
Kazee has accumulated television credits across several genres.
One of his better-known television roles was Gus Pfender on Shameless. He also appeared in Nashville, where he played Riff Bell.
His other television work includes appearances on programs such as NCIS, The Walking Dead, Blindspot, Legends, CSI: Crime Scene Investigation, Numb3rs, Medium and Criminal Minds: Beyond Borders.
These roles demonstrate the range of Kazee’s television career. He has appeared in dramas, crime series and character-driven productions.
